Building an ADU involves several moving parts that shape your total budget. The biggest factor is whether you choose a prefabricated unit or a custom build on-site. Site preparation is also significant; if your land requires extensive grading, utility trenching, or foundation work, costs will climb. Your choice of finishes—like kitchen cabinetry, flooring, and siding materials—also shifts the bottom line. We help you navigate these variables to find a setup that fits your property. California has state-level laws promoting ADUs, but Sacramento also has its own specific ordinances. These regulations typically cover lot coverage, setbacks, parking requirements, and the maximum number of ADUs allowed. Understanding both is essential. The pros are well-versed in these.

The process generally involves architectural design, obtaining necessary permits from the City of Sacramento, construction, and final inspections. Working with licensed professionals experienced in Sacramento's building codes is crucial for a compliant and successful project. They can simplify the journey.
Common ADU types in Sacramento include detached backyard units, garage conversions, and basement apartments. Some homeowners also choose to add second-story units or create in-law suites within their existing homes. The best choice depends on your property and needs.
